Synopsis

BETSY SNYDER is a seasoned illustrator-designer of children's greeting cards in addition to writing and illustrating children's books. Her work has been recognized with the Please Touch Museum's 23rd Annual Book Award, a Silver Addy Award—Cleveland (2006), and has been selected for the Society of Illustrators 49th and 50th Annual Exhibition (2006, and 2007 shows). Animals and nature have fascinated Betsy since she was a young child, fishing and catching salamanders in ponds of Pennsylvania. She lives near Cleveland, Ohio, with her husband.
